Foundation stabilizing services involve specialized techniques aimed at correcting and preventing foundation issues caused by soil movement, settling, or shifting. These services typically include methods such as underpinning, piering, and slab jacking, which work to reinforce the existing foundation structure. The goal is to restore stability and prevent further damage to the property’s structural integrity. Professionals use advanced equipment and materials to assess the foundation’s condition and implement solutions tailored to the specific needs of each property.
These services help address common problems like u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ible foundation cracks. Such issues often result from soil expansion and contraction, poor drainage, or natural settling over time. Without intervention, these problems can worsen, leading to costly repairs or safety concerns. Foundation stabilizing services aim to mitigate these risks by providing a solid, level base for the property, thereby reducing stress on the structure and preserving its long-term stability.

Foundation Stabilizing Costs - The typical cost range for foundation stabilization services varies from approximately $3,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of work needed. For example, simple underpinning might cost around $3,500, while more extensive stabilization could reach $6,500 or more.
Material and Method Expenses - Expenses for materials such as piers or underpinning systems generally fall between $1,000 and $4,000 per project. The choice of method and materials can influence the overall cost, with more complex systems costing toward the higher end of this range.
Size and Scope Factors - Larger or more complex foundation issues tend to increase costs, with projects in Middletown, OH, typically ranging from $4,000 to $10,000. Smaller repairs or localized stabilization might be closer to $2,500 to $4,000.
Additional Service Charges - Extra costs may include site preparation, excavation, or additional structural assessments,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the total. The final price depends on the specific conditions and requirements of each project.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are foundation stabilizing services? Foundation stabilizing services involve techniques to reinforce and support a building's foundation, helping to prevent or repair settling, shifting, or cracking issues.
How do foundation stabilization methods work? These methods typically include underpinning, piers, or other structural supports to evenly distribute the building's weight and improve stability.
When should foundation stabilization be considered? Stabilization may be needed if there are signs of foundation movement such as c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that don’t close properly.
Are foundation stabilization services suitable for all types of foundations? These services can be adapted for various foundation types, including concrete slabs, basements, and crawl spaces, depending on the specific issues.
